Objektinis Programavimas: Teorija, Java 10, Javafx (Lithuanian Edition)
暫譯: 物件導向程式設計:理論、Java 10、JavaFX

Mindaugas Macernis

  • 出版商: Lulu.com
  • 出版日期: 2018-04-16
  • 售價: $5,680
  • 貴賓價: 9.5$5,396
  • 語言: 英文
  • 頁數: 700
  • 裝訂: Paperback
  • ISBN: 0244081433
  • ISBN-13: 9780244081430
  • 相關分類: Java 程式語言Java 相關技術Vim
  • 海外代購書籍(需單獨結帳)

商品描述

Knygoje objektiskai orientuota programavimo kalba pateikta detaliai su pilnais Java kodo pavyzdziais skirta tiek besidominantiems, tiek besimokinantiems, tiek norintiems tureti po ranka, kad uzmesti aki. Objektinis programavimo didelis patogumas yra kompozicinis programavimas, bet pagrindine esme yra 4 principai: paveldejimas, abstrakcija, polimorfizmas ir inkapsuliacija. Java kalboje palaikomos placios polimorfizmo galimybes panaudojant daugybiniskuma Generics. Nuo Java 10 polimorfizmas isplestas su zasinu baksnojimo galimybemis. Nuo Java 9 inkapsuliacijos galimybes papildytos moduliu technologijomis. Java kalba be objektinio programavimo galimybiu turi ir palaiko strukturinio programavimo galimybe, nors ir pakankamai ribota. Nuo Java 8 palaikomas funkcinis programavimas, kuris naujesnese versijose su didesnemis galimybemis. Java kalba turi aiskinimu Annotations programavimo technologija, kuri uztikrina deklaratyvaus programavimo galimybe. Daugiau: http: //www.javaknyga.lt

商品描述(中文翻譯)

這本書詳細介紹了物件導向程式設計語言,並提供完整的 Java 程式碼範例,適合對此主題感興趣的讀者、學習者以及希望隨時查閱的人。物件導向程式設計的一大優勢是組合式程式設計,但其核心在於四個原則:繼承(inheritance)、抽象(abstraction)、多型(polymorphism)和封裝(encapsulation)。在 Java 語言中,透過使用泛型(Generics),支持廣泛的多型能力。自 Java 10 起,多型的功能擴展了對於參考的指向能力。自 Java 9 起,封裝的能力也增強了模組技術的支持。除了物件導向程式設計的能力外,Java 語言還支持結構化程式設計,儘管這方面的支持相對有限。自 Java 8 起,支持函數式程式設計,並在更新版本中提供了更多的功能。Java 語言還具備註解(Annotations)程式設計技術,這確保了宣告式程式設計的能力。更多資訊請參考:http://www.javaknyga.lt